Common Federal Occupations in 2013

In 2013, the most common federal occupation was Nurse with 66,042 employees averaging a pay of $79,865.

The information provided on these pages is sourced from the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) Enterprise Human Resources Integration (EHRI) dataset. Postal Service data is managed exclusively by the USPS . All information is displayed unmodified and as provided by the source agency.

Federal employee salaries are public information under open government laws (5 U.S.C. § 552).
